Is "Greedy" A Warning Sign?
The Crypto Fear and Greed Index is currently showing “Greed.” Not just "Greed," but Greed. It's like a flashing neon sign screaming, "Caution: Extreme Risk!" This index isn’t some far-away, arcane metric. It doesn’t just represent what you’re buying, what I’m buying—it represents the short-term psychology that fuels this market. When everyone's greedy, who's left to buy? So who’s left holding the bag when the inevitable correction comes?
Think of it like a crowded theater. Everybody’s trying to run out the door at once but the door only lets so many people through.
Meanwhile, more than $333 million was liquidated from the crypto market in just one day on March 10. This shocking episode must be a serious wake-up call for all stakeholders. Bullish leveraged bets were responsible for a big portion of that. For under 30k, people are taking a risk with borrowed money, betting on getting rich quick. It's not investing; it's a digital casino.

Short Squeeze: Volatility Amplifier?
The possibility for a Bitcoin short squeeze is yet another force pushing the market into such an unstable state. Over $720 million in Bitcoin shorts might get completely wiped out if Bitcoin manages to reclaim its all-time high. This sets up a positive feedback loop in which increasing prices cause short covering, which increases price even more. It’s a perfect recipe for rapid boom-and-bust cycles and irrational exuberance.
Think about it. Imagine a dam about to burst. In this analogy, the water level is the price of Bitcoin and the dam itself symbolizes all the short positions combined. And as the water level (price) increases, the force against that dam grows stronger. If the dam breaks (short squeeze), the resulting flood (price surge) will be catastrophic for those caught in its path.
Leveraged trading amplifies this effect. Investors are using margin loans to short Bitcoin, wagering that the currency will lose value. If they turn out to be wrong, they need to repurchase Bitcoin to make up their losses, sending the price skyrocketing. It’s an unnecessary, high-stakes game of chicken which benefits no one.
